**Job description**:
Scratch the surface with a placement (Full-year internship or a Summer Placement for 8 weeks) where you will join our planner specialists in Active Travel England (ATE).

Our placements are designed to give you an insight into working within government on delivering its mission to make walking, wheeling and cycling an attractive choice for everyday trips.

We want you to challenge us, to question norms and to make the most of every opportunity.

During your placement, you will discover:

- The role of planners in a government organisation,
- How we will transform how data and analysis is used in active travel planning,
- The tools upon which we can make a lasting change.

To get the most from your placement, you will spend at least 60% of your time on site in our York office. This way you can engage with other employees whilst learning and developing skills within a work-based context, having space to collaborate.

**Who are ATE?**

Active Travel England is the Government’s executive agency responsible for making walking, wheeling and cycling the preferred choice for everyone to get around in England.

ATE is an executive agency, sponsored by the Department for Transport. We are innovative, collaborative and impactful.
